A redesigned employment experience for Punjab — The platform transforms how candidates discover opportunities and how recruiters manage hiring. With a mobile-first interface, intuitive job cards, and a centralized recruitment module, it simplifies navigation, improves communication, and accelerates decision-making—empowering users across devices and departments..
Initial exploration of the existing portal revealed major usability gaps—especially around navigation, mobile responsiveness, and application tracking. By analyzing user flows and platform behavior, we pinpointed where candidates struggled and where recruiters faced inefficiencies, laying the groundwork for a more focused, task-oriented experience.
The new system introduced a clean, mobile-first interface with visually structured job cards and a centralized dashboard for recruiters. Layouts were simplified, filters made intuitive, and modules built to support quick decision-making. Every element was designed to reduce effort, improve clarity, and support real-world hiring needs.
Refinements were driven by hands-on feedback and usage patterns. From adjusting job card layouts to optimizing recruiter workflows, each update responded to practical challenges and user behavior—resulting in a platform that feels responsive, purposeful, and easy to navigate.
The redesign focused on making employment services more usable, responsive, and aligned with how people search for jobs today. By introducing a mobile-first interface, simplifying navigation, and centralizing recruiter tools, the platform shifted from a fragmented experience to one that supports quick action, clear communication, and flexible access across devices. Every design choice aimed to reduce effort, improve visibility, and create a smoother path between candidates and opportunities.
